https://radioinsight.com/wp-content/images/2023/07/beasley-200x200.pngBeasley Media Group was issued a notice from the Nasdaq Global Market that its stock price had fallen out of compliance closing below the $1.00 per share minimum bid price requirement for 30 consecutive business days.
Beasley has been given 180 days through April 10, 2024 to regain compliance by closing at a minimum of $1 per share for ten consecutive business days. In a filing with the Securities & Exchanges Commission, Beasley stated, “The Company intends to actively monitor the closing bid price of its Common Stock and will consider all reasonable available options to regain compliance with the Minimum Bid Price Requirement, which may include transferring the listing to the Nasdaq Capital Market and/or seeking stockholder approval to effect a reverse stock split. There can be no assurance that the Company will regain compliance with the Minimum Bid Price Requirement during the 180-day compliance period, secure a second 180-day period to regain compliance, maintain compliance with the other Nasdaq listing requirements or be successful in appealing any delisting determination.”
Beasley Media Group becomes the fourth radio station operator to fall out of compliance with either Nasdaq or the New York Stock Exchange this year joining Audacy (https://radioinsight.com/headlines/254278/audacy-implements-1-for-30-reverse-stock-split/), Salem Media Group (https://radioinsight.com/headlines/254061/salem-media-group-falls-out-of-nasdaq-compliance/), and Urban One (https://radioinsight.com/headlines/259393/nasdaq-begins-urban-one-stock-delisting-process/). Beasley stock opened today at 83 cents per share.

On October 13, 2023, Beasley Broadcast Group, Inc. (the ?Company?) received written notice (the ?Notice?) from the Listing Qualifications Department of The Nasdaq Stock Market LLC (?Nasdaq?) notifying the Company that, for the last 30 consecutive business days, the bid price for the Company?s Class A common stock, par value $0.001 per share (the ?Common Stock?) had closed below the $1.00 per share minimum bid price requirement for continued inclusion on the Nasdaq Global Market pursuant to Nasdaq Listing Rule 5450(a)(1) (the ?Minimum Bid Price Requirement?). The Notice has no immediate effect on the listing of the Common Stock, which continues to trade on the Nasdaq Global Market under the symbol ?BBGI?.
In accordance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5810(c)(3)(A), the Company has a period of 180 calendar days, or until April 10, 2024, to regain compliance with the Minimum Bid Price Requirement. To regain compliance, the closing bid price of the Company?s Common Stock must be at least $1.00 per share for a minimum of ten consecutive business days as required under Nasdaq Listing Rule 5810(c)(3)(A) (unless the Nasdaq staff exercises its discretion to extend this ten-day period pursuant to Nasdaq Listing Rule 5810(c)(3)(H)) during the 180-day period prior to April 10, 2024.
If the Company does not regain compliance by April 10, 2024, the Company may be eligible for an additional 180-calendar day compliance period by transferring the listing of its Common Stock to the Nasdaq Capital Market and satisfying certain requirements. If the Company fails to regain compliance during the compliance period (including a second compliance period provided by a transfer to the Nasdaq Capital Market, if applicable), then Nasdaq will notify the Company of its determination to delist its Common Stock, at which point the Company may appeal Nasdaq?s delisting determination to a Nasdaq hearing panel.
